In 1946, Willard Libby proposed an progressive technique for dating organic supplies by measuring their content material of carbon-14, a newly discovered radioactive isotope of carbon. Known as radiocarbon courting, this methodology offers objective age estimates for carbon-based objects that originated from residing organisms. The “radiocarbon revolution” made possible by Libby’s discovery greatly benefitted the fields of archaeology and geology by permitting practitioners to develop extra precise historic chronologies across geography and cultures. Carbon-based radiometric courting isn’t utilized by geologists to discover out the age of rocks. Carbon relationship is only effective for objects which are younger than 50,000 years, and the majority of the rocks of curiosity are older than that. Most carbon is not radioactive, but one isotope, 14C, is radioactive and has a half-life of 5,seven hundred years. 14C is produced by radioactive decay of nitrogen and is quickly utilized by vegetation to build tissue, fiber, and wooden.

The idea of radiocarbon relationship relied on the prepared assumption that when an organism died, it would be minimize off from the carbon cycle, thus creating a time-capsule with a steadily diminishing carbon-14 count. Living organisms from at present would have the same amount of carbon-14 because the ambiance, whereas extraordinarily ancient sources that had been as soon as alive, similar to coal beds or petroleum, would have none left. Radiation, which is a byproduct of radioactive decay, causes electrons to dislodge from their normal position in atoms and turn into trapped in imperfections within the crystal structure of the fabric. Dating strategies like thermoluminescence, optical stimulating luminescence and electron spin resonance, measure the buildup of electrons in these imperfections, or “traps,” within the crystal construction of the material. If the amount of radiation to which an object is exposed remains fixed, the amount of electrons trapped in the imperfections within the crystal construction of the fabric shall be proportional to the age of the material.
